What‌ is Microlearning?

Microlearning is an educational approach that focuses on⁣ delivering small, manageable units of content tailored ⁤to achieve specific learning objectives. This method leverages digital platforms, mobile apps, and interactive tools to provide learners with short, engaging lessons ‌that can be accessed anytime and anywhere. Typical microlearning modules ⁤range from 2 to 10 minutes and​ often include videos, quizzes, infographics, and scenario-based activities.

Latest Trends‌ in Microlearning for Education

The future of microlearning in education is driven ⁢by innovative technologies and shifting learning behaviors. Here are several trends redefining microlearning strategies:

  • Mobile-First Learning: ⁤With smartphone usage surging, microlearning ‌content is increasingly designed for portable⁤ devices, enabling students⁢ to learn on the go.
  • AI-Powered Personalization: Artificial intelligence curates content according to individual progress, preferences, and performance, maximizing learning outcomes.
  • Gamification: Integrating leaderboards,rewards,and interactive challenges boosts motivation‍ and engagement in⁤ microlearning modules.
  • Social & Collaborative Learning: ⁣Learners interact, share, and discuss‍ micro-content within online communities, ‍fostering a richer learning ⁣experience.
  • Video and Interactive Media: Rich media formats facilitate better retention, with micro-videos and simulations leading the way in educational content formats.
  • Analytics & Feedback: Real-time analytics assess learner progress and​ provide immediate feedback, allowing for adaptive learning pathways.

Key Benefits of Microlearning in Education

Microlearning ⁤is not just a passing trend—its benefits are backed by research and classroom success stories. Here’s why microlearning is ​revolutionizing education:

  • Improved Retention: ⁣Short learning bursts capitalize on the brain’s natural attention span, improving knowledge‍ retention and recall.
  • Greater Flexibility: Learners can fit lessons into their busy schedules, facilitating lifelong learning ⁣and self-paced progress.
  • personalized Learning: Microlearning enables educators to⁤ tailor ‍content to individual ‌needs, supporting differentiated instruction.
  • Lower Costs: Producing and updating microlearning content is often more cost-effective than traditional courses or textbooks.
  • Rapid Skill Acquisition: Learners ​quickly gain targeted skills and ‍knowledge, making microlearning ‌ideal‌ for just-in-time training and bridging knowledge‌ gaps.
  • Engagement and Motivation: Interactive and concise lessons keep students motivated, reducing cognitive overload and⁤ fatigue.

Next-Gen‌ Solutions: Technology Shaping Microlearning’s Future

Technological advancements are ushering in⁤ next-generation microlearning solutions for education. Here’s a ⁢look‍ at what’s on the horizon:

  • Adaptive Learning Platforms: Smart systems dynamically adjust content ‌difficulty and progression based on learner performance.
  • Artificial Intelligence & Machine Learning: AI analyzes learning patterns‍ to recommend microlearning modules, assessments,⁣ and supplementary resources.
  • Augmented Reality (AR)​ and Virtual Reality (VR): Immersive ‍content allows students to ⁣learn complex subjects interactively, from historical reenactments to virtual science labs.
  • Integration with⁤ LMS &⁣ EdTech: Seamless integration with Learning‌ Management Systems (LMS) ⁣and EdTech apps streamlines course delivery and tracking.
  • Voice-Activated Learning: Enhanced accessibility through smart speakers and voice assistants enables hands-free learning experiences.
  • Micro-Credentials and Digital⁣ Badges: Learners​ earn recognition‌ for completing microlearning modules, facilitating skills-oriented education and ‍real-world employability.

Practical Tips for Implementing Microlearning​ in Education

  • Identify Clear Objectives: Each microlearning unit should ⁢target a single, well-defined⁢ learning goal.
  • Use Varied Content Formats: Mix videos, quick​ quizzes, infographics, and real-life scenarios ⁤to cater to different learning preferences.
  • Leverage Technology: Invest in EdTech platforms that support mobile-first design and analytics⁣ for ongoing improvement.
  • Encourage ⁤self-Paced Learning: Allow students to access content when and where they need it, supporting personalized learning journeys.
  • Gather Feedback: Regularly solicit student feedback to refine and update microlearning modules.
  • Integrate Assessment: Use short ⁢quizzes and formative ⁢assessments to track progress and reinforce learning.
